Among the many concepts in geometry, similarity stands out as one of the most powerful and practical ideas. When we say “figures based on similarity,” we are talking about shapes that may differ in size but maintain the same structure, proportions, and angles. Think about a small map and the real world, a model building and an actual skyscraper, or even a photograph resized on your phone. All of these are examples of similar figures.
